  • Air Jordan 7 – Bugs Bunny
    By on September 8th, 2008 | No Comments Comments

    Here’s a pair of Jordan 7’s with a slight twist. This shoe design was actually used on Bugs Bunny when he did a couple of commercials with Michael Jordan. These where first seen in 1992 and where just for display and now 16 years later we see these kicks on auction on eBay. For any Jordan collector these are a must buy, not to wear but just to have them because we all know Bugs Bunny is one of our childhood cartoon characters.

  • Alife Kennedy High
    By on September 8th, 2008 | No Comments Comments

    Alife Kennedy High - #1

    The Alife Kennedy High is out in two colorways for fall – light mustard brown and black. These shoes are part of the Alife Fall/Winter footwear collection. This model was first introduced last season and was well received.

    These shoes are created from premium leather and feature a gum sole with a look similar to the Clarks Wallabee. If you are looking to pick up a pair of leisure shoes for fall, these are a good choice. Flauge has both colorways in stock now. Via High Snobiety.

  • Barbed Wire Dunks
    By on September 7th, 2008 | No Comments Comments

    JBF’s latest custom sneakers posted on Nike Talk (linked here) fell short of my expectations based on his prior designs. The designer wanted to turn a pair of blue/gray Nike Dunks into custom sneakers with black pinstripes. JBF notes in his Nike Talk post that the original design involved a clean set of pinstripes running around the shoe.

    The problem is that JBF’s pinstripes weren’t executed effectively. JBF tried turning lemons into lemonade by dubbing his Nike Dunks the “Barbed Wires” because of the little black spots punctuating these stripes.

    While I admire JBF’s hard work, I think that the black stripes are too precise to be barbed wire and too sloppy to be pinstripes. My larger complaint about these sneakers is the use of angled stripes running through the front panel. Even if JBF was able to create smooth pinstripes, the angled stripes would look out of place. The designer is capable of producing great custom sneakers but the Barbed Wire Dunks cannot be placed in this category.

  • Nike 1World Air Force 1 “Daisuke Matsuzaka”
    By on September 7th, 2008 | No Comments Comments

    Image source: here.

    This is a Nike 1World sneaker that shows the campaign created by Nike. Nike will go around the world to work with different people to create new shoes. This model is the product of the project with Daisuke Matsukaza, a Japanese baseball player. The basic model that is used is the Air Force One.

    The result is a white/ orange colorway for a new Air Force 1. One special feature is the use of white pony hair. The orange leathers are from exotic leathers. To reflect the Japanese culture, a dargon motive was chosen to be placed on the heel and the inner sole. Daisuke Matsukaza plays with the Boston Red Sox under his number 18. Thus the design uses the number 18. This sneaker will be released at a later date.

    The toe box is white colored. The mudguard, midsection and the Nike swoosh are also white colored. The shoe lace is orange, threaded through a panel of orange colored shoe lace holes. The heel is a large segment of orange exotic leather. The back tab is white. There is a collar of orange leather lining the ankle of the shoe. The orange midsole and outsole make this a bright looking shoe.
